Exploring The Benefits Of SP Lyophilizer In Pharmaceutical Industry

In the field of pharmaceuticals, the process of freeze-drying plays a crucial role in preserving the integrity of certain delicate materials such as proteins, antibodies, and vaccines This process involves removing water from a sample by sublimation, where the frozen water molecules transition directly into a gas, leaving behind a stable and dry material One of the key tools used for freeze-drying is the SP lyophilizer, a sophisticated piece of equipment that offers a range of benefits for pharmaceutical manufacturers.
